Wilderness Basics-2008
December 4th, 2007 · No Comments
Wilderness Basics Course
Presented by the Sierra Club, San Diego Chapter
January 15 – March 25, 2008 (North County), or
January 22 – April 1, 2008 (San Diego)
WBC is a ten week backpacking course that combines in-class lectures with four weekend outings.
This combination is great for people who have never backpacked before. And there is
